Warning Signs You Need Groundwater Seepage Removal
Catching groundwater seepage early on can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ent more extensive damage. Look out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your basement or crawlspace can be a sign of moisture accumulation. Don’t ignore it, it can lead to mold growth and further damage.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Discoloration or staining on your walls and ceilings can show water seepage. Address it quickly to prevent more extensive damage.
Uneven Flooring or Foundation
Changes in your home’s foundation or uneven flooring can be a sign of groundwater seepage. Don’t delay, it can compromise your home’s structural integrity.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
High humidity or moisture levels in your home can lead to mold growth and further damage. Monitor your home’s humidity levels and address any issues quickly.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age, such as water spots or mineral deposits, can show groundwater seepage. Don’t wait, it can lead to costly repairs.
Foundation Cracks or Settlement
Cracks in your home’s foundation or uneven settlement can be a sign of groundwater seepage. Don’t delay, it can compromise your home’s structural integrity.
Groundwater Seepage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 1 gallon per hour) | Yes | No | You can likely handle it with basic DIY tools and knowledge. |
| Water damage in a small area (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| You can probably handle it with basic DIY tools and knowledge. |
| Water damage in a large area (100-500 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to ensure thorough drying and restoration. |
| Structural damage or foundation issues | No | Yes | You’ll need professional assessment and repair to ensure your home’s structural integrity. |
| High-risk areas (e.g., near electrical outlets or appliances) | No | Yes | You’ll need professional expertise to ensure safe and proper restoration. |
